Fix division by zero in "\t" parsing.
[mplayer.git] / libass / ass_render.c
2007-04-27 eugeniFix division by zero in "\t" parsing.
2007-04-24 eugeniDo not use FT_Glyph_Copy with NULL glyphs.
2007-04-21 eugeniDeallocate glyphs in a separate loop.
2007-04-21 eugeniAlways deallocate glyphs. Fixes a memory leak.
2007-04-21 eugeniReset outline glyph cache when configuration changes.
2007-04-21 eugeniScale camera distance.
2007-04-20 eugeniRemove unused variables.
2007-04-20 eugeniCosmetics.
2007-04-20 eugeniAllow caching of rotated glyphs.
2007-04-20 eugeniAdd shift_[xy] (vector that is added to the glyph befor...
2007-04-20 eugeniFill bitmap_hash_key during parsing stage, call get_bit...
2007-04-20 eugeniRemove bbox and advance vector from bitmap cache.
2007-04-20 eugeniStore outline_glyph (glyph border) in glyph cache.
2007-04-20 eugeniCosmetics: reindentation.
2007-04-20 eugeniBecause of the outline glyph cache it is now possible...
2007-04-20 eugeniMake get_*_glyph return void.
2007-04-20 eugeniMove outline glyph generation to a separate function...
2007-04-20 eugeniRename glyph cache to bitmap cache.
2007-04-20 eugeniA meaningless cosmetic change.
2007-04-20 eugeniAdd perspective projection.
2007-04-20 eugeniApplying transformation matrix to the glyph and the...
2007-04-20 eugeniCosmetics: reindentation.
2007-04-20 eugeniDisable caching of rotated glyphs.
2007-04-13 eugeniFix a stupid bug in r22473: bbox is zero-filled everyti...
2007-04-07 eugeniFix lost hard linebreaks in libass by repeating the...
2007-04-01 uau"()" to "(void)" function param list fixes
2007-03-31 iiveUse FT_Glyph_StrokeBorder to render only the outside...
2007-03-06 eugeniA function always returning 0 could as well return...
2007-03-06 eugeniText alignment should not use bounding boxes of individ...
2007-03-06 eugeniReset advance vector and glyph bounding box if glyph...
2007-03-03 eugeniFix incorrect spacing introduced in r22231:
2007-03-02 eugeni10l: x2scr used twice instead of y2scr.
2007-03-02 eugeniBugfix: transform origin to screen coordinates.
2007-02-23 uauFix \a parsing broken in r22291
2007-02-21 eugeniOops, forgot {} before "else".
2007-02-20 eugeniCosmetics: fix indentation.
2007-02-20 eugeniWith \t(\b) text becomes bold at the middle of time...
2007-02-20 eugeniAny style modifier followed by no recognizable paramete...
2007-02-20 eugeni\fn without an argument resets font family to the value...
2007-02-20 eugeniFix display order of events.
2007-02-19 eugeniBoth (-1) and 1 mean bold font in SSA/ASS styles.
2007-02-19 eugeniAdd \t(\b) support.
2007-02-19 eugeniFix bounding box calculation with \fscx/\fscy.
2007-02-19 eugeniFix \fscx/\fscy animation.
2007-02-19 eugeniCorrect implementation of text spacing.
2007-02-19 eugeniReallocate event_images_t, removing limit on simultanio...
2007-02-16 eugeniRestore a minus sign that was lost in r22231.
2007-02-16 eugeniImplement \frx and \fry (and reimplement \frz) as 3d...
2007-02-16 eugeniConsistently name z-axis rotation angle "frz".
2007-02-16 eugeniMove conversions between 16.16, 26.6 fixed point and...
2007-02-15 eugeni\r resets \frz to style value.
2007-02-15 eugeniFix \t(\frz) handling.
2007-02-15 eugeni\org(0,0) is different from no \org at all.
2007-01-29 eugeniBugfix: glyph and bitmap pointers could be left uniniti...
2006-12-16 eugeniKeep reselected fonts in an array, adding new ones...
2006-12-16 eugeniRemove a mistakenly committed debug printf.
2006-12-16 eugeniMove ascender, descender, and kerning computation to...
2006-12-06 eugeniSpeed up ASS subtitles display by detecting changes...
2006-12-03 eugeniOpen embedded fonts directly from memory.
2006-12-03 eugeniKeep embedded fonts in ass_library_t and perform actual...
2006-11-28 eugeniUse (ass_font_t, char code) instead of (FT_Face, glyph...
2006-11-27 eugeniFix compilation broken in previous commit.
2006-11-27 eugeniMove ass_font_t allocation to ass_font.h.
2006-11-26 eugeniRemove obsolete "no_more_font_messages" hack.
2006-11-26 eugeniMove fonts-related code to a separate file.
2006-11-26 eugeniMake ass_new_font return ass_font_t struct (instead...
2006-11-26 eugeniRename:
2006-11-20 eugeniCosmetics: remove unneeded curly brackets.
2006-11-20 eugeniFix collision detection. The old method tried to avoid...
2006-11-19 kraymerMSGTRs for libass
2006-11-19 eugeniCollect all includes of mplayer headers in libass in...
2006-11-13 eugeniSupport \t with acceleration.
2006-11-08 eugenis/break/continue/. A crazy mistake, somehow unnoticed...
2006-11-06 eugeniCalculate text bounding box in a way that does not...
2006-11-04 eugeniMore precise bounding box calculation for karaoke effects.
2006-11-03 eugeniIntroduce MSGT_ASS, use it for all libass messages.
2006-10-29 eugeniRevert r20517.
2006-10-29 eugeniCopy the following functions to libass to avoid depende...
2006-10-29 eugeniFix width -> orig_width typo.
2006-10-28 eugeniLibass interface reworked:
2006-10-27 eugeniAdd missing fontconfig_done() call.
2006-10-26 eugeniSplit ass_configure() into several smaller functions.
2006-10-20 eugeniDon't forget to apply scaling coefficients to kerning...
2006-10-19 eugeniFix center of rotation calculation. It was overly compl...
2006-10-18 eugeniCenter of rotation depends on alignment.
2006-10-18 eugeniSupport separate rotation angle for each glyph.
2006-10-18 eugeniMove base point calculation to a separate function...
2006-10-18 eugeniCosmetics: remove commented code.
2006-10-18 eugeniFix a typo in collision detection code.
2006-10-16 eugeniRemove an outdated debug message.
2006-10-15 reimarFix crash because of last_glyph < first_glyph, probably...
2006-10-14 eugeniZerofill libass static variables during initialization.
2006-10-14 eugeniFree FT_Stroker during libass deinitialization.
2006-10-01 eugeniAdd copyright notice and vim/emacs comments to libass...
2006-09-24 eugeniShadow support in libass.
2006-09-22 reimarFix width -> orig_width typo causing subtitles to be...
2006-09-22 eugeniMove calculation of text parameters (number of lines...
2006-09-22 eugeniMove variable declaration to a more deeply nested block...
2006-09-21 eugeniCosmetics: fix indentation after last commit.
2006-09-21 eugeniFix FT_Stroker use in libass. The previous variant...
next